Calculate Log Base 9 of 250

To solve the equation log 9 (250)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 250, a = 9:
    log 9 (250) = log(250) / log(9)
  3. Evaluate the term:
    log(250) / log(9)
    = 1.39794000867204 / 1.92427928606188
    = 2.5129251578626
